Welcome to this beautifully refreshed two-story charmer on a rare multi-lot parcel in Cambridge! This 3-bedroom, 1.5-bath home offers 1,546 sq ft of light-filled space with fresh modern updates: new laminate flooring, neutral paint, ceiling fans, and preserved historic charm like original wood trim, doors, and a cozy fireplace mantel.
The main level features a spacious living room, bright kitchen with ample cabinets and mint accents, first-floor laundry off a large walk-in pantry, main bedroom, and half bath. Upstairs: two generous bedrooms and a full bath. Relax on the inviting covered front porch or in the large, fully fenced backyard – a private oasis perfect for pets, play, gardening, or entertaining on level land.
The true standout? The property spans three connected lots with the home, plus two additional contiguous lots available – creating expansive privacy and room to grow for hobbies, outbuildings, or future dreams, all in a convenient in-town spot. Detached 1-car garage and new A/C in 2020.
